GURVINDER SINGH GILL, J. (Oral) The petitioners who claim themselves to be major have approached this Court seeking protection of their lives as they apprehend threat to the same, having married against the wishes of their parents and relatives. 2.
At this stage, Mr. Paramjit Singh Jammu, has put in appearance on behalf of respondent Nos.5, 6 & 8 and has filed Vakalatnama, which is taken on record. respondent Nos.5, 6 & 8 are also present in person. 3.
The learned counsel for respondent Nos.5, 6 & 8 has requested that respondent Nos.5, 6 & 8 may be permitted to meet petitioner No.1Kanwaljeet Kaur for a short while. 4.

The learned counsel for respondent Nos.5, 6 & 8 have assured that respondent Nos.5, 6 & 8 or any of her relatives will not harm the petitioners in any manner.
6.
While refraining from making any expression as regards the veracity of the averments made in the petition, the petition is disposed of with a direction that in case the petitioners approach the police authorities concerned by way of filing a detailed representation with regard to their alleged threat perception, the same shall be got examined by Senior Superintendent of Police Amritsar (Rural), expeditiously in accordance with law and necessary steps as may be warranted under the facts and circumstances of the case be taken thereupon forthwith. 7.
A copy of this order be sent to Senior Superintendent of Police Amritsar (Rural)-respondent No.2, so as to enable him to do the needful expeditiously.
